FLORIDA GEOGRAPHIC DATA LIBRARY DOCUMENTATION

TITLE: FLORIDA WOOD STORK NESTING COLONIES - 2018

Geodataset Name:       WOODSTORK_NESTS_2018
Geodataset Type:       SHAPEFILE
Geodataset Feature:    Point
Feature Count:         100
GENERAL DESCRIPTION:
This dataset contains wood stork nesting colonies active in Florida from 2009 to 2018. This dataset includes activity and counts. This is an update to the woodstork_nests_2017 layer.

MGRS Military Grid Reference System (MGRS) Coordinate of the Facility. The MGRS is the geocoordinate standard used by NATO militaries for locating points on the earth. The MGRS provides a means to represent any location on the surface of the Earth using an alphanumeric string. Hierarchical references are based on the Universal Transverse Mercator (UTM) coordinate system. The MGRS is used for the entire earth. http://mgrs-data.org/

A note about data scale: 

Scale is an important factor in data usage.  Certain scale datasets
are not suitable for some project, analysis, or modeling purposes.
Please be sure you are using the best available data. 

1:24000 scale datasets are recommended for projects that are at the
county level.
1:24000 data should NOT be used for high accuracy base mapping such
as property parcel boundaries.
1:100000 scale datasets are recommended for projects that are at the
multi-county or regional level.
1:125000 scale datasets are recommended for projects that are at the
regional or state level or larger.

Vector datasets with no defined scale or accuracy should be
considered suspect. Make sure you are familiar with your data
before using it for projects or analysis. Every effort has been

DATA LINEAGE SUMMARY:
The GeoPlan Center took the following steps during the QA/QC process:
- Downloaded the dataset from USFWS on 9/11/2019 using this link:
  https://www.fws.gov/northflorida/WoodStorks/wood-storks.htm
  (original dataset in shapefile format and in the GCS North American
  1983  geographic coordinate system).
- Dataset projected into the FGDL Albers HPGN projection using
  NAD_1983_To_HARN_Florida.
- NOTE: when projecting, spatial changes were seen in point locations
  ranging from about 0.01 meters to 0.5 meters.
- Added fields LAT_DD, LONG_DD, MGRS, and GOOGLEMAP. 
  LAT_DD and LONG_DD were calculated using the calculate 
  geometry command and selecting decimal degrees as the units. 
  MGRS was calculated using the Convert Coordinate Notation tool and 
  selecting Output coordinate Format as MGRS. The GOOGLEMAP 
  field was calculated by concatenating: 
  "https://www.google.com/maps/place/" & [MGRS].
- DESCRIPT field added based on the NAME field.
- FGDLAQDATE field added based on the date the dataset was downloaded
  from source.
- Uppercased fields and appropriate records in the dataset.
- Layer name changed from WOST_ColoniesActive_2009_2018_FL.shp
  to woodstork_nests_2018.shp.
Process Date: 20190911
